Output 417826c569da8f0d2705ff59b156c723265d03d6d4411f7813825a8376e91216:0

value
3378931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18eb610775b936a7eeff4b8b94472b233aade5d8 OP_EQUAL
address
33xn7ZwQ2yGdi1CFwJH3ua1momizvk8aLs
transaction
417826c569da8f0d2705ff59b156c723265d03d6d4411f7813825a8376e91216
confirmations
90611
spent
true